public class ExecuteWatchdog extends java.lang.Object implements TimeoutObserver
Destroys a process running for too long. For example:ExecuteWatchdog watchdog = ExecuteWatchdog.builder().setTimeout(Duration.ofSeconds(30)).get(); Executor executor = DefaultExecutor.builder().setExecuteStreamHandler(new PumpStreamHandler()).get(); executor.setWatchdog(watchdog); int exitValue = executor.execute(myCommandLine); if (executor.isFailure(exitValue) && watchdog.killedProcess()) { // it was killed on purpose by the watchdog }When starting an asynchronous process than 'ExecuteWatchdog' is the keeper of the process handle. In some cases it is useful not to define a timeout (and pass
INFINITE_TIMEOUT_DURATION) and to kill the process explicitly usingdestroyProcess().Please note that ExecuteWatchdog is processed asynchronously, e.g. it might be still attached to a process even after the
DefaultExecutor.execute(CommandLine)or a variation has returned.

checkException
public void checkException() throws java.lang.ExceptionThis method will rethrow the exception that was possibly caught during the run of the process. It will only remain valid once the process has been terminated either by 'error', timeout or manual intervention. Information will be discarded once a new process is run.- Throws:
java.lang.Exception- a wrapped exception over the one that was silently swallowed and stored during the process run.

start
public void start(java.lang.Process processToMonitor)
Watches the given process and terminates it, if it runs for too long. All information from the previous run are reset.- Parameters:
processToMonitor- the process to monitor. It cannot benull.- Throws:
java.lang.IllegalStateException- if a process is still being monitored.
